There's an episode at one point where the ship loses power -- except for the holodeck. Apparently the holodeck has it's own power source, and it's incompatible with the other systems on the ship.

The worst part is, this isn't the worst scientific howler in the series. That goes to the whole concept in the first season that there's no water in the Delta Quadrant -- water is one of the most common substances in the universe. Just find a comet. Then there's the episode where they stop to mine deuterium -- deuterium being an isotope of hydrogen, not a freakin' mineral.
